Suicide bombers ‘kill 5’ in Borno

Five people have reportedly been killed at a checkpoint of the Nigerian Drug Law Enforcement Agency (NDLEA) in the Muna area of Maiduguri, Borno State.

A female suicide bomber reportedly detonated her improvised explosive device (IED) at the checkpoint.

Lukman Umar, a witness, said three other female suicide bombers attempted to attack a public gathering at a commercial bus stop in the area.

He said the first bomber attacked a vehicle conveying charcoal.

Umar said five people were injured including her co-bomber, while the third bomber fell inside a pit in the process.

Her bomb was reportedly demobilised by the police bomb anti-ordinance personnel that arrived the scene later.

Umar added that those injured during the attack were rushed to an undisclosed hospital where they are currently receiving treatment.

The Borno state police command police is yet to confirm the attacks.
